% 22.12.2016 The petitioners have filed the present petition seeking quashing of FIR No.75/2015 registered on the complaint of the complainant under Sections 498A/ 406/ 34 IPC against the petitioners at Police Station Nanakpura. The complainant is present in Court. She is identified by the Investigating Officer.
The parties have arrived at a settlement and are living together happily. The settlement is placed on record. The complainant states that she has not been subjected to any pressure or coercion and that she has entered the settlement out of her own free will. The complainant further states that she joins the prayer for quashing of the FIR in question.
Accordingly, no useful purpose would be served in proceeding further with the FIR in question and the proceedings emanating therefrom. The same are hereby quashed.
